Floating Above the Hudson
Perfectly positioned on the 10th floor of 37 Riverside Drive at 76th Street, this classic prewar home is graced with stunning park and river views to the north- gorgeous light from every window. A timeless space of enduring elegance and extraordinary potential.
A grand gallery welcomes you off the semi-private landing, flanked by three closets, and sets the tone for the gracious proportions found throughout.
The stunning corner living room occupies the northeast corner of the home, with a picture-scale, double window framing Riverside Park, the Hudson River, and a direct sightline to the GW Bridge- all bathed in glorious light.
Returning through the gallery, the formal dining room is an elegant and sun-filled space. It can be easily converted to a third bedroom, as others in the line have done.
The kitchen is a chef's delight- white cabinetry with deep pull-out drawers, generous built-in pantry storage, a Viking double wall oven, GE microwave, four-burner gas cooktop, stainless steel sink, dishwasher, built-in desk, and a newer Liebherr refrigerator and freeze and a charming built-in banquette.
En route to/from the kitchen, an in-unit Miele washer and dryer- with dedicated space for folding or additional storage makes laundry seamless. Tucked within the kitchen itself, the original staff half bath is perfectly poised to become a handsome powder room.
The primary bedroom is a serene and oversized retreat in the northwest corner with direct river views, a windowed en-suite bath, walk-in closet, and additional standard closet- exceptional storage by any measure. The second bedroom is equally generous, with elegant wood built-ins and its own windowed en-suite bath.
Additional highlights include custom window treatments- all by Douglas Hunter, with dual rollers for precise light control- recessed high-hat lighting throughout the kitchen wing, prewar moldings, antique brass knobs and other distinctive hardware.
Oversized windows at this elevated floor clear all neighboring buildings, ensuring unobstructed northern views of the Hudson River, and beyond. This lovely home has been carefully maintained, and it shows.
37 Riverside Drive is a boutique full-service cooperative with just 32 units, offering a full-time doorman, resident building manager, new fitness room, and deeded storage and bike space. An easy stroll to Broadway's shops, top public and private schools, and express and local subway service. 75% financing permitted; pets welcome.
